Here's my immediate short-list of things to do in San Francisco followed of some pics:
- The Palace of Fine Arts
- Golden Gate Bridge, Baker Beach, and Lands End (Views Galore)
- Golden Gate Park (LOTS of cool stuff to do in there)
- AT&T Park, where the San Francisco Giants play
- Fisherman's Wharf is the 2nd most visited spot in CA, next to Disneyland, according to a tourguide we had last year. Feel free to debunk this fun fact. My favorite spot here: Ghirardelli Square
- Alcatraz Island - The self-guided tour using headphones is great! I suggest watching Escape from Alcatraz (1979), with Clint Eastwood, before doing the tour.
- Chinatown (The biggest one outside of China... take that NYC!)
- Cable Cars
- Union Square, if you fancy fancy things
- Twin Peaks, good for photos and sunsets
- Alamo Square, where the Full House house is located! Better known by some as one of the Seven Sisters.
- Haight Ashbury Neighborhood, not many hippies remain in their traditional garb, but much culture remains.
- Touch the Pacific Ocean
